    Well, I've got an L5520 at both Dacentec and Delimiter and decided to do an Unixbench test to compare. We should get comparable results, right ? Wrong !

    HP ProLiant DL160 G6 @ Dacentec Dual L5520 72GB RAM DDR3-1066 2x240GB SSD, HP performance mode enabled, empty node, $85 /mo with all the bells and whistles.

    With this results it looks like the L5520 @ Dacentec doesn't have HT enabled, but it is ? I have searched for comparable results on Google and Delimiter score is spot-on with ~6000 pts.
    Maybe @Dacentec and @MarkTurner can explain ? Because that's 30% difference ...
